XML 78 R50.htm IDEA: XBRL DOCUMENT v3.22.1
Stockholders' Equity - Additional Information (Details)
1 Months Ended 3 Months Ended 12 Months Ended 15 Months Ended 58 Months Ended
Feb. 03, 2021
USD ($)
Investor
$ / shares
shares
Jul. 14, 2020
USD ($)
Aug. 31, 2020
USD ($)
$ / shares
shares
Mar. 31, 2020
USD ($)
shares
Nov. 30, 2019
Oct. 31, 2018
shares
Mar. 23, 2022
shares
Dec. 31, 2021
USD ($)
$ / shares
shares
Dec. 31, 2020
USD ($)
$ / shares
shares
Mar. 23, 2022
shares
Dec. 31, 2021
USD ($)
$ / shares
shares
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Common stock, shares authorized | shares               200,000,000 200,000,000   200,000,000
Common stock, par value | $ / shares               $ 0.0001 $ 0.0001   $ 0.0001
Preferred stock, shares authorized | shares               10,000,000     10,000,000
Preferred stock, par value | $ / shares               $ 0.0001     $ 0.0001
Common stock, shares outstanding | shares               29,455,668 24,753,102   29,455,668
Number of shares available for issuance | shares               6,549,848 4,195,805   6,549,848
Aggregate intrinsic value of stock options exercised               $ 400,000 $ 9,000    
Proceeds from exercise of stock options               891,000 7,000    
Fair value of stock options vested               $ 3,000,000.0 $ 4,100,000    
Weighted-average grant-date fair value of options granted | $ / shares               $ 3.94 $ 3.11    
Unrecognized compensation expense related to unvested stock options               $ 9,200,000     $ 9,200,000
Expected recognition period of unrecognized compensation expense               2 years 7 months 6 days      
Dividends paid               $ 0      
Equity Unit Purchase Agreements                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Gross proceeds from issuance of common stock $ 30,000,000.0                    
Proceeds from issuance of common stock $ 29,900,000                    
Number of institutional investors | Investor 2                    
Shares upon exercise of warrants | shares 1,285,713                    
Follow-on Offering                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Proceeds from issuance of common stock                 $ 35,717,000    
Open Market Sales Agreement | 2019 ATM Facility                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Commission rate         3.00%            
Common Stock                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Issuance of common stock, Shares | shares                 83,662    
Common Stock | Equity Unit Purchase Agreements                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Issuance of common stock, Shares | shares 4,285,710                    
Common Stock | Follow-on Offering                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Issuance of common stock, Shares | shares     5,461,169                
Sale of stock, price per share | $ / shares     $ 7.00                
Gross proceeds from issuance of common stock     $ 38,200,000                
Proceeds from issuance of common stock     $ 35,700,000                
Common Stock | Over Allotment Option                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Issuance of common stock, Shares | shares     461,169                
Common Stock | Open Market Sales Agreement | 2019 ATM Facility                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Issuance of common stock, Shares | shares                 925,489    
Gross proceeds from issuance of common stock                 $ 8,400,000    
Proceeds from issuance of common stock                 8,100,000    
Common stock shares maximum aggregate offering price               $ 8,450,000      
Stock issuance costs                 $ 300,000    
Common Stock | Open Market Sales Agreement | 2020 ATM Facility                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Issuance of common stock, Shares | shares               788,685      
Gross proceeds from issuance of common stock               $ 10,400,000      
Proceeds from issuance of common stock               10,000,000.0      
Common stock shares maximum aggregate offering price   $ 150,000,000                  
Stock issuance costs               $ 400,000      
Common Stock | Purchase Agreement | Lincoln Park Capital Fund, LLC                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Issuance of common stock, Shares | shares       65,374              
Stock issuance costs       $ 400,000              
Estimated maximum amount of common stock issuable       $ 15,000,000.0              
Term of purchase agreement       36 months              
Fair market value of commitment shares       $ 200,000              
Common Stock | Subsequent Event | Open Market Sales Agreement | 2020 ATM Facility                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Issuance of common stock, Shares | shares             0        
Common Stock | Subsequent Event | Purchase Agreement | Lincoln Park Capital Fund, LLC                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Issuance of common stock, Shares | shares                   0  
Common Stock Warrants                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Number of shares available for issuance | shares               1,366,141 80,428   1,366,141
Common Stock Warrants | Equity Unit Purchase Agreements                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Sale of stock, price per share | $ / shares $ 25.00                    
Gross proceeds from issuance of common stock $ 25,000,000                    
Warrants exercisable, per share exercise price | $ / shares $ 14.00                    
2018 Equity Incentive Plan                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Equity incentive plan description               The number of shares of common stock reserved for issuance under the 2018 Plan will automatically increase on January 1 of each calendar year through January 1, 2028, in an amount equal to 5.0% of the total number of shares of the Company’s capital stock outstanding on the last day of the calendar month before the date of each automatic increase, or a lesser number of shares determined by the Board.      
2018 Equity Incentive Plan | Maximum                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Number of shares available for issuance | shares               467,024     467,024
2018 Equity Incentive Plan | Common Stock Options                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Minimum options exercise price as percentage of fair market value of common stock               100.00%      
Remaining vesting period               3 years      
2018 Equity Incentive Plan | Common Stock Options | Maximum                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Award expiration period               10 years      
2018 Equity Incentive Plan | Tranche One | Common Stock Options                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Vesting percentage               25.00%      
2017 Equity Incentive Plan                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Unvested shares issued under early exercise which are subject to repurchase | shares               43,135 153,690   43,135
Unvested stock liability               $ 53,000 $ 125,000   $ 53,000
2017 Equity Incentive Plan | Short Term Portion Of Unvested Stock Liability                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Unvested stock liability                 72,000    
2017 Equity Incentive Plan | Long Term Portion Of Unvested Stock Liability                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Unvested stock liability                 $ 53,000    
2018 Employee Stock Purchase Plan                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Number of shares authorized for issuance under purchase rights granted to employees | shares           343,275          
Employee stock purchase plan description               Equity Stock Purchase Plan (ESPP) whereby eligible employees may elect to withhold up to 15% of their earnings to purchase shares of the Company’s common stock at a price per share equal to the lower of (i) 85% of the fair market value of a share of the Company’s common stock on the first date of an offering or (ii) 85% of the fair market value of a share of the Company’s common stock on the date of the purchase right (purchase right). Initially, 343,275 shares of the Company’s common stock were approved for issuance under the ESPP pursuant to purchase rights granted to the Company’s employees or to employees of any of the Company’s designated affiliates. The number of shares of the Company’s common stock reserved for issuance will automatically increase on January 1 of each calendar year through January 1, 2028, by the lesser of (1) 1.0% of the total number of shares of the Company’s common stock outstanding on the last day of the calendar month before the date of the automatic increase, and (2) 343,275 shares; provided that before the date of any such increase, the Board may determine that such increase will be less than the amount set forth in clauses (1) and (2)      
Withhold Percentage of employees earnings to purchase shares of common stock           15.00%          
Number of shares issued | shares               90,402     169,166
Number of shares available for future issuance under employee stock purchase plan | shares               769,658      
2018 Employee Stock Purchase Plan | IPO                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Minimum stock price per share as percentage of fair market value of common stock           85.00%          
2018 Employee Stock Purchase Plan | Purchase Right                      
Share Based Compensation Arrangement By Share Based Payment Award [Line Items]                      
Minimum stock price per share as percentage of fair market value of common stock           85.00%